| Правила | Регистрация | Пользователи | Поиск | Сообщения за день | Все разделы прочитаны |  Справка по форуму | Файлообменник |

Вернуться   Форум DWG.RU > Программное обеспечение > AutoCAD > Поломался DRAWORDER

Поломался DRAWORDER

Ответ
Поиск в этой теме
Непрочитано 15.11.2007, 07:06 #1
Поломался DRAWORDER
Димас
 
джедай
 
Магадан
Регистрация: 31.01.2005
Сообщений: 460

Господа автокадчики, подскажите

Отвалилась кнопка DRAWORDER в автокаде
Вернее кнопка есть - но не работает)
при нажатии на любую из кнопок меню выдает вот такое

Цитата:
Command: ; error: no function definition: AI_DRAWORDER
На компе установлены
Автокад 2008 ENGL
и Сивил 2008 рус со своим автокадом 2008 тоже русским

После установки Сивила, сделал "repair" Автокаду 2008 английскому.

Точного времени когда отвалилась кнопка не знаю, но абсолютно уверен, что после установки сивила какое-то время все работало нормально.

Что может помочь кроме переустановки автокада?
Просмотров: 16265
 
Непрочитано 15.11.2007, 08:07
#2
Makswell

Инженер-строитель
 
Регистрация: 15.08.2007
Киров
Сообщений: 2,204


Попробуй в ком. строке набрать просто _DRAWORDER
Если получится, то можно и новую кнопку замутить.
Makswell вне форума  
 
Непрочитано 15.11.2007, 08:26
1 | #3
Makswell

Инженер-строитель
 
Регистрация: 15.08.2007
Киров
Сообщений: 2,204


Ещё...
Функция (ai_draworder ) определяется в файле acad.mnl, который находится ,например для Автокада 2004 (рус), в папке %USERPROFILE%\Application Data\Autodesk\AutoCAD 2004\R16.0\rus\Support\

Видно у тебя там что-то с ним произошло.

Его можно заменить файлом с аналогичным названием, который можно взять (опять же, например для Автокада 2004) в папке C:\Program Files\AutoCAD 2004\UserDataCache\Support\ и все должно встать на свои места.
Makswell вне форума  
 
Автор темы   Непрочитано 15.11.2007, 08:35
#4
Димас

джедай
 
Регистрация: 31.01.2005
Магадан
Сообщений: 460
<phrase 1=


Цитата:
Сообщение от Makswell Посмотреть сообщение
Функция (ai_draworder ) определяется в файле acad.mnl, который находится ,например для Автокада 2004 (рус), в папке %USERPROFILE%\Application Data\Autodesk\AutoCAD 2004\R16.0\rus\Support\
спасибо, действительно пути полетели(
помогло
Димас вне форума  
 
Непрочитано 18.12.2007, 15:33
#5
Alex II


 
Регистрация: 27.11.2007
Сообщений: 126


zamenil acad.mnl, no problema ostalas', v chjom mozhet isho byt' problema?
Alex II вне форума  
 
Непрочитано 18.12.2007, 17:54
#6
Star

Конструктор штампов
 
Регистрация: 10.03.2004
г. Киев
Сообщений: 92


1. Можно перепутать acad.mnl и acad.mln

2. Буквально вчера была проблема с ai_molc.
Причина оказалась в том, что у меня используется русское меню, скаченное с этого сайта и загружаемого со своего особого пути. При добавлении acad.mnl в каталог с меню ничего не произошло, пока я не исправил acad.mnl в acad2004.mnl по анологии с acad2004.mns
Star вне форума  
 
Непрочитано 18.12.2007, 19:10
#7
Profan


 
Регистрация: 25.12.2005
Москва
Сообщений: 13,627


Цитата:
пока я не исправил acad.mnl в acad2004.mnl по анологии с acad2004.mns
Это что за глюк такой?
Profan вне форума  
 
Непрочитано 20.12.2007, 12:43
#8
Star

Конструктор штампов
 
Регистрация: 10.03.2004
г. Киев
Сообщений: 92


Как показал эксперимент - не обязательно acad.mnl ложить в каталог со своим меню.
Главное, чтоб .mnl -файл имел то же имя, что и файл меню.
Star вне форума  
 
Непрочитано 20.12.2007, 12:57
#9
Profan


 
Регистрация: 25.12.2005
Москва
Сообщений: 13,627


Цитата:
Сообщение от Star Посмотреть сообщение
Как показал эксперимент - не обязательно acad.mnl ложить в каталог со своим меню.
Главное, чтоб .mnl -файл имел то же имя, что и файл меню.
Не обязательно. Однако этот файл должен находиться на пути доступа AutoCAD к файлам поддержки или в папке с текущим чертежом.
Но эта-то фраза:
Цитата:
пока я не исправил acad.mnl в acad2004.mnl по анологии с acad2004.mns
- это же бессмыслица, извините.
Profan вне форума  
 
Непрочитано 20.12.2007, 17:51
#10
Star

Конструктор штампов
 
Регистрация: 10.03.2004
г. Киев
Сообщений: 92


Из Хелпа:
"When AutoCAD loads a menu file, it searches for an MNL file with a matching file name."

В чём бессмыслица-то?
Если я загрузил меню, например, mymenu.mns, то и MNL-file должен называтся mymenu.mnl
Есть сомнения?
Проведи эксперимент.
Star вне форума  
 
Непрочитано 20.12.2007, 17:59
#11
maksimys

генплана нет
 
Регистрация: 15.08.2007
spb
Сообщений: 305


Блин - тоже частенько вылетает. Помогает - перезагрузка Автокада.
И ни чего править не надо.
maksimys вне форума  
 
Непрочитано 20.12.2007, 20:51
#12
Кулик Алексей aka kpblc
Moderator

LISP, C# (ACAD 200[9,12,13,14])
 
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 39,787


Star, бессмыслица в самом построении фразы. mnu / mns хранит в себе описания кнопок и макросов для них. mnl - описания lisp-функций. Это принципиально разные вещи. Так что твоего высказывания лично я тож не понял.
__________________
Моя библиотека lisp-функций
---
Обращение ко мне - на "ты".
Все, что сказано - личное мнение.
Кулик Алексей aka kpblc вне форума  
 
Непрочитано 21.12.2007, 17:43
#13
Star

Конструктор штампов
 
Регистрация: 10.03.2004
г. Киев
Сообщений: 92


Я хотел сказать, что при загрузке меню АКАД ищет .mnl с таким же именем как и само меню, а не конкретно acad.mnl
А меню может иметь любое имя (*.mns), хотя обычно acad.mns
Star вне форума  
 
Непрочитано 14.03.2008, 11:42 DRAWORDER
#14
Rost

Инженер-Архитектор
 
Регистрация: 20.03.2005
Сообщений: 776


Такаяже беда! Только на сколько я понял проблема не в файлах с настройками меню и т.д.! Просто в 2008 при запуске DRAWORDER нифига не отображается, т.е. команда срабатывает, выполняется действие, но на экране этого не видно!!! При открытии в других версиях автокада все прекрасно видно на экране. Т.е. это какойто глюк с отображением на экране. Что делать???
В офисе 10 компов, все одинаковые, проги тоже. На одном все работает, на 9 других нифига!???
Rost вне форума  
 
Непрочитано 14.03.2008, 11:45
#15
Хмурый


 
Регистрация: 29.10.2004
СПб
Сообщений: 16,327


REGENMODE ?
Хмурый вне форума  
 
Непрочитано 14.03.2008, 16:37
#16
Rost

Инженер-Архитектор
 
Регистрация: 20.03.2005
Сообщений: 776


to Хмурый
REGENMODE Не то!
Все вроде срабатывает, но результат в 2008 на экране не виден, при открытии в других версиях автокада, все ОК.

Последний раз редактировалось Rost, 14.03.2008 в 16:46.
Rost вне форума  
 
Непрочитано 14.03.2008, 23:47
#17
Кулик Алексей aka kpblc
Moderator

LISP, C# (ACAD 200[9,12,13,14])
 
Регистрация: 25.08.2003
С.-Петербург
Сообщений: 39,787


Rost, образчик приложи.
__________________
Моя библиотека lisp-функций
---
Обращение ко мне - на "ты".
Все, что сказано - личное мнение.
Кулик Алексей aka kpblc вне форума  
 
Непрочитано 16.03.2008, 15:21
#18
Rost

Инженер-Архитектор
 
Регистрация: 20.03.2005
Сообщений: 776


Ну дык, что его прикладывать, все работает, только в 2008 этого не видно на экране, или только после регинирации, да и то не всегда.
Ну вот файлик, заливка смещена на бэк, но на экране этого не видно, если открыть в другом акаде то все ОК.
В 2006 - 2007 этого не было, там все ок!!!
Я для подобных операций 2006 под рукой держу, уже смирился, да и не каждый день фасады заливать приходится. Просто один товаресч в офисе сталкнулся, и стали выть все, даже кто никогда не знал про DR. Вот я и решил провентилировать вопрос, вдруг решение есть!? Но похоже что нету!? Щас еще попробую дистрибы новые намыть, хотя до этого 3 сборки пробовал и русскую.
Миниатюры
Нажмите на изображение для увеличения
Название: dr.jpg
Просмотров: 136
Размер:	35.9 Кб
ID:	4324  
Вложения
Тип файла: dwg
DWG 2004
dr.dwg (33.4 Кб, 2085 просмотров)
Rost вне форума  
 
Непрочитано 16.03.2008, 19:33
#19
Хмурый


 
Регистрация: 29.10.2004
СПб
Сообщений: 16,327


Две картинки из 2008-го
на первой заливка спереди, на второй- заливка сзади

Всё работает как надо.
SP1 установлен?
Миниатюры
Нажмите на изображение для увеличения
Название: SpxImage4.jpg
Просмотров: 102
Размер:	21.8 Кб
ID:	4333  Нажмите на изображение для увеличения
Название: SpxImage5.jpg
Просмотров: 111
Размер:	21.2 Кб
ID:	4334  
Хмурый вне форума  
 
Непрочитано 03.04.2008, 13:22
#20
Хмурый


 
Регистрация: 29.10.2004
СПб
Сообщений: 16,327


Rost, на отображение работы _draworder может влиять значение переменной WHIPTHREAD равное 2 или 3. (По умолчанию - 1)

Из Help'a
Цитата:
When multithreaded processing is used for redraw operations (value 2 or 3), the order of objects specified with the DRAWORDER command is not guaranteed to be preserved for display but is preserved for plotting.

Последний раз редактировалось Хмурый, 03.04.2008 в 13:28.
Хмурый вне форума  
Ответ
Вернуться   Форум DWG.RU > Программное обеспечение > AutoCAD > Поломался DRAWORDER

Размещение рекламы
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Как упорядочить наложение штриховок,полилиний (Draworder)? mmmx Программирование 7 13.07.2006 10:13
Курсор поломался Абдула AutoCAD 6 24.01.2006 12:30
Draworder для рисуемого объекта asys AutoCAD 7 25.09.2005 20:46